The Dimensional - International Value ETF dividend comes from a fund that actively selects large-cap equities in developed markets outside the U.S., targeting stocks its advisor considers undervalued. DFIV currently yields 2.69%, with a trailing annual dividend rate of $1.4786 per share paid quarterly. The next ex-dividend date is June 23, 2026. With a beta of 0.81, the fund moves less than the broader market, which suits dividend investors who want international value exposure with below-average price swings.
Dimensional - International Value ETF pays out dividends as a fund, so a traditional payout ratio is not applicable (fund/ETF). The fund's active management approach prioritizes tax efficiency, deferring and minimizing capital gains recognition, which supports the sustainability of distributions at the current level. Dimensional - International Value ETF dividend safety depends on the performance of its underlying large-cap developed-market equities, meaning a broad international equity downturn is the most direct pressure point on future distributions.
Over the past three years, Dimensional - International Value ETF has grown its dividend at 7.7% per year. Per-share payments rose from $1.1680 in 2022 to $1.4593 in 2025 (2026 is a partial year and excluded from this calculation). The smallest annual increase in the window was 1.8% in 2024, a notable slowdown from the 15.7% jump recorded in 2023. Dimensional - International Value ETF dividend history shows a streak of three consecutive annual increases, though the wide gap between the best and worst years signals that growth is uneven rather than steady.

DFIV fits dividend investors seeking international developed-market exposure with a moderate yield and a short but growing payout history. The current yield of 2.69% sits above the fund's 5-year average of 2.23%, a meaningful gap that reflects recent distribution growth. The yield classification is moderate (2-4%), which means income is real but not the primary draw. The trade-off is a three-year increase streak that is still short by dividend-investor standards, and annual growth that ranged from 1.8% to 15.7%, making future income hard to predict with precision. What investors get is international value exposure with below-market volatility (beta 0.81) and a yield currently running ahead of its own historical average.
